CVE-2024-35373
CVE-2024-35373
Weakness (CWE)
CVSS Vector
v3.1- Attack Vector
- Network
- Attack Complexity
- Low
- Privileges Required
- None
- User Interaction
- None
- Scope
- Unchanged
- Confidentiality
- High
- Integrity
- High
- Availability
- High
Description
Mocodo Mocodo Online 4.2.6 and below is vulnerable to Remote Code Execution via /web/rewrite.php.
Comprehensive Technical Analysis of CVE-2024-35373
1. Vulnerability Assessment and Severity Evaluation
CVE ID: CVE-2024-35373
Description: Mocodo Mocodo Online 4.2.6 and below is vulnerable to Remote Code Execution (RCE) via the /web/rewrite.php endpoint.
CVSS Score: 9.8
Severity Evaluation: The CVSS score of 9.8 indicates a critical vulnerability. This high score is due to the potential for remote code execution, which can lead to complete system compromise. The vulnerability allows an attacker to execute arbitrary code on the affected server, potentially leading to data breaches, system takeovers, and further lateral movement within the network.
2. Potential Attack Vectors and Exploitation Methods
Attack Vectors:
- Remote Code Execution (RCE): An attacker can send specially crafted HTTP requests to the
/web/rewrite.phpendpoint, which processes the input in an insecure manner, allowing for code execution. - Web Application Exploitation: The vulnerability can be exploited through web application attacks, such as injecting malicious code through URL parameters or form inputs.
Exploitation Methods:
- Direct Exploitation: An attacker can directly target the
/web/rewrite.phpendpoint by sending a malicious payload via HTTP requests. - Automated Tools: Exploitation scripts and automated tools can be used to scan for vulnerable instances and execute the attack.
3. Affected Systems and Software Versions
Affected Software:
- Mocodo Mocodo Online versions 4.2.6 and below.
Affected Systems:
- Any server or system running the affected versions of Mocodo Mocodo Online.
- Systems that have the
/web/rewrite.phpendpoint exposed to the internet or internal network.
4. Recommended Mitigation Strategies
Immediate Actions:
- Patching: Upgrade to a patched version of Mocodo Mocodo Online that addresses this vulnerability.
- Temporary Mitigation: Disable or restrict access to the
/web/rewrite.phpendpoint until a patch is applied.
Long-Term Mitigation:
- Regular Updates: Ensure that all software, including Mocodo Mocodo Online, is kept up-to-date with the latest security patches.
- Network Segmentation: Implement network segmentation to limit the exposure of critical systems.
- Web Application Firewalls (WAF): Deploy WAFs to monitor and block malicious traffic targeting the vulnerable endpoint.
- Intrusion Detection Systems (IDS): Use IDS to detect and alert on suspicious activities related to this vulnerability.
5. Impact on Cybersecurity Landscape
Immediate Impact:
- Organizations using Mocodo Mocodo Online are at high risk of being compromised, leading to potential data breaches and system takeovers.
- The vulnerability can be exploited by both targeted and opportunistic attacks, increasing the overall threat landscape.
Long-Term Impact:
- Increased awareness of the importance of regular software updates and patch management.
- Potential for similar vulnerabilities to be discovered in other web applications, highlighting the need for continuous security assessments.
6. Technical Details for Security Professionals
Vulnerability Details:
- The vulnerability exists in the
/web/rewrite.phpscript, specifically around line 45, where user input is not properly sanitized or validated. - The flaw allows for the execution of arbitrary PHP code, which can be leveraged to gain control over the server.
Exploit Code Example:
<?php
// Example of a malicious payload that could be sent to the vulnerable endpoint
$payload = '<?php system($_GET["cmd"]); ?>';
file_put_contents('/web/rewrite.php', $payload);
?>
Detection and Monitoring:
- Log Analysis: Monitor server logs for unusual activity related to the
/web/rewrite.phpendpoint. - File Integrity Monitoring: Use file integrity monitoring tools to detect unauthorized changes to critical files.
- Network Traffic Analysis: Analyze network traffic for suspicious patterns that may indicate exploitation attempts.
Conclusion: CVE-2024-35373 represents a significant risk to organizations using Mocodo Mocodo Online. Immediate patching and implementation of mitigation strategies are crucial to prevent potential exploitation. Continuous monitoring and regular security assessments are essential to maintain a robust cybersecurity posture.